HELENA, Montana, May 20 -- Gov. Steve Bullock, D-Montana, issued the following news release:
Governor Steve Bullock announced the state will move to Phase Two of the Reopening the Big Sky plan and will lift the 14-day out-of-state travel quarantine beginning June 1 as Montana continues to have the lowest number of positive COVID-19 cases and hospitalizations per capita.
"Montana has been an example for the rest of the nation in our response to this global pandemic. . . .
